Output 890fafb52342807db61a89aa430b6414a0761b307d223be1053e5cbbc88f8998:0

value
26270000
script pubkey
OP_0 OP_PUSHBYTES_20 703bdc6200a0437e82e9148e4ad6389e69bc9bc0
address
bc1qwqaaccsq5pphaqhfzj8y443cne5mex7qprjemp
transaction
890fafb52342807db61a89aa430b6414a0761b307d223be1053e5cbbc88f8998